Domotical Box Rail Din Home-assistant and Raspberrypi

Nico   5 min of reading

This page has been visited ... times

Domotical Box Rail Din Home-assistant and Raspberrypi

For a long time I had the home automation system integrated into docker on the family NAS. But over time the installation has grown and as everyone knows the physical hardware is an integral part of a home, apart from a NAS is rather personal. The question of a move does not pose a problem for the NAS but with regard to home automation it must continue to function without its personal effects. This is why I decided to integrate the Home-Assistant home automation box on din rail into the electrical panel.

Material Prerequise

For my part the installation of the system is mounted on an sd card 128GB of sandisk brand in extreme pro version , never skimp on the quality of the sd card! . As there is a din rail compatible box for Raspberrypi 4, I naturally turned to this card in 4Gb, the 2Gb version under home-assistant can quickly become limited , but the PI4 processor has tendency to heat up. As I have a POE + compatible switch above the board, I decided to buy a Waveshare type C complementary card in POE +

SanDisk — Carte Micro SD Extreme, 32 Go/64 Go/128 Go, U3, V30, A2, A1, TF, mémoire flash

Carte sdcard mini sandisk extreme, etreme pro et highendurance

By Sandisk

SanDisk — Carte Micro SD Extreme, 32 Go/64 Go/128 Go, U3, V30, A2, A1, TF, mémoire flash

never skimp on the quality of the sd card! . As there is a din rail compatible case for Raspberrypi 4, I naturally opted for this 4Gb card, the 2Gb version under home-assistant can quickly become limited, but the PI4 processor tends to heat up . As I have a POE+ compatible switch above the board, I went on the purchase of a Waveshare type C add-on card in POE+

Additional board that powers the raspberry pi by poe+

addon for raspberry pi poe+ waveshare type C

By Waveshare

Additional board that powers the raspberry pi by poe+

You can replace type C with B without any problem. Why this Waveshare poe+ type B or C card, compared to official raspberry pi cards

Waveshareshare plugin raspberrypi 4 poe type c
  • It is compatible with the latest POE + standards
  • GPIOs are always accessible ( if you want to add a 2.2 inch tft-lcd screen, that’s better).
Additional screen for raspberrypi type microcomputer

SPI TFT-LCD display

By

Additional screen for raspberrypi type microcomputer

  • It has an additional USB type A output in 3.0
  • Finally you can connect a 12V fan for optimal cooling.
  • It has a small fan to cool the Raspberry processor
  • Possibility to control the onboard fan

To be sure not to experience overheatingI bought 5mm copper heatsinks.

Raspberry Pi Mini PC Copper Heatsink Raspberry Pi 4 3 2 1 Model B A Plus CPU RAM Memory Lan Chip Heatsink Cooling

Raspberry Pi Copper Heatsink

By Enfinity

Raspberry Pi Mini PC Copper Heatsink Raspberry Pi 4 3 2 1 Model B A Plus CPU RAM Memory Lan Chip Heatsink Cooling

During assembly it works but you have to position according to the components of the waveshare, if you want a little more freedom go on 3mm heatsinks, but they will be less effective .

The Temperature

  • Open din rail box 28°C
  • Closed Box 38°C
  • Electrical panel closed and reassembled 42°C

No additional opening on the din rail box was made when measuring the temperatures, and the end result I manage to hold 42°C with peaks at 48°C,now it remains to be seen in full summer season if the peaks are not too high.

raspberrypi 4 copper heatsink

Above: The installation of the 5mm thick heatsinks is easy, but you still have to orient the positioning according to the additional waveshare poe + type C card.

Integration final box raspberrypi electrical panel

Above: Integration into the din rail electrical panel is carefree, the power supply by poe + is a positive point in the integration.

Boîtier en ABS pour Raspberry Pi 4 modèle B, montage sur Rail DIN, grand boîtier de Protection pour RPI 4B Pi4 ou Pi 3B + 3B

Boitier rail din raspberry pi 3 ou 4

By Waveshare

Boîtier en ABS pour Raspberry Pi 4 modèle B, montage sur Rail DIN, grand boîtier de Protection pour RPI 4B Pi4 ou Pi 3B + 3B

Below: thanks to Home-Assistant and the systemmonitor integration we can control the general state of the Raspberrypi, you can see that the 128GB of sdcard is more than enough, the memory used is 25% of 4Gb knowing that the integration of additional plugins is relatively complete (z-wave, esphome, zigbee, mosquitto, xiaomi, doorbird, etc …), the addition of a 2.2” tft/lcd screen fits perfectly into the box or we could do monitoring, see the presentation of the Jeedom integration . But according to a feedback From experience adding such a screen increases the temperature by almost 10 ° C. Maybe I’ll upgrade but for now I don’t find it essential.

Total lovelace home-assistant integration of a raspberrypi

In conclusion

The home automation installation under home assistant is now an integral part of the home, it’s more wafer and for me more logical, the fact of integrating it into the board is undeniably a place of choice by positioning the home automation controller in the center of the home electricity network for a total cost of around € 120.

Nico

Nico

Founding member of the Haade site, a home automation enthusiast with all the tricks that go well.

Comments